Ft Pierce Farms Water Control Ofc
The Fort Pierce Farms Water Control District, established in July 1919 under Florida Statutes Chapter 298, is dedicated to drainage, flood control, and water management within its designated boundaries. Covering approximately 13,000 acres in St. Lucie County, the District also owns and maintains an extensive network of 50 miles of canals for effective water management and land reclamation.
As part of its responsibilities, the Fort Pierce Farms Water Control District implements a comprehensive Water Control Plan and regulates the use of its water management facilities. The District holds regular meetings to discuss operations and governance, ensuring transparency and community involvement in its mission.
